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id Nutrition Facts

100 grams of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id contain 11.54 grams of carbohydrates, 0.1 grams of fiber, 0.14 grams of protein, 7 milligrams of sodium, and 87.9 grams of water

100 grams of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id contain 47 calories, the 2% of your total daily needs.

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id have 0 milligrams of Cholesterol and 0.1 grams of fat.

It also contains some important vitamins you can see below: Vitamin C (25.0 mg), Vitamin B-5 (0.06 mg) or Vitamin B-3 (0.03 mg).

How many vitamins in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id

Vitamins can be either water-soluble (C and the B vitamins) or fat-soluble (A, D, E and K). Water-soluble vitamins circulate in the bloodstream and do not get stored as long time. Conversely Fat-soluble vitamins can be stored in the body for several years, so it takes longer to develop deficiency.

The essential vitamins present in Apple juice, frozen concentrate, unsweetened, diluted with 3 volume water, with added ascorbic acid are: Vitamin C (25.0 mg), Vitamin B-5 (0.06 mg) and Vitamin B-3 (0.03 mg).
